Week 6 - ITF ($10K) - Sharm El Sheikh, Egypt - Hard


Both Brits draw qualifiers, though Dasha gets one who is ranked higher than she is, presumably a late entrant.

L32: Danielle Konotoptseva WR 760 v (Q) Anastasiya Saitova (RUS) WR 675 (CH 597 in Sep)
L32: (4) Emily Webley-Smith WR 407 v (Q) Du Rui (CHN) UNR (CH 556 in 2004)

Du beat Eden Silva last week but I'd hope she wouldn't trouble Emily too much. In R2, Emily could meet last week's R2 victim again.
